Hyundai Creta benefits go up to Rs 95,000 in July 2026

The highest discounts are offered with select Creta petrol variants, while the Creta diesel and new-gen Venue variants have the lowest discounts.

Hyundai India has rolled out benefits for its petrol, diesel and CNG cars for July 2026. Customers walking into a Hyundai showroom can expect benefits such as cash discounts, scrappage incentives, exchange offers, corporate discounts and additional upgrade benefits. All Hyundai cars, including model year 2026 (MY26) and model year 2025 (MY25), except the Ioniq 5 are being offered with benefits this month. These discounts will be valid between July 1 and July 31, 2026.

Hyundai Creta off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 1,00,000

Most petrol variants of the Hyundai Creta – including the N Line – are available this month with benefits amounting to Rs 95,000. This includes a cash discount of Rs 30,000, an exchange offer of Rs 30,000 or scrappage discount of Rs 50,000, and an upgrade offer of Rs 15,000.

Customers opting for the Creta petrol iVT trims or a base E petrol variant get total benefits of up to Rs 90,000, with the upgrade offer dropping to Rs 10,000. Meanwhile, Creta diesel variants are only available with a scrappage discount of Rs 5,000. All Creta variants also get a corporate discount of Rs 5,000. The Hyundai Creta has a price tag of between Rs 10.91 lakh and Rs 19.91 lakh.

Hyundai Verna off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 95,000

Old (MY25) stock of the Hyundai Verna petrol iVT trims is being offered with benefits worth up to Rs 85,000 in July 2026. This includes a cash discount of Rs 50,000, a scrappage offer of Rs 20,000 or an exchange benefit worth Rs 15,000, and an upgrade discount of Rs 15,000. All non-iVT petrol trims of the 2025 Verna are available with benefits of up to Rs 70,000 as the cash discount here falls to Rs 25,000. Both iVT and non-iVT trims also offer corporate discounts worth Rs 10,000.

All trims of the MY26 Hyundai Verna are on sale this month with benefits of up to Rs 65,000, which includes a cash discount of Rs 30,000. Other benefits come in the form of an exchange deal worth Rs 20,000 or a scrappage offer worth Rs 25,000. Hyundai also has a corporate offer of Rs 10,000 that’s applicable on the MY26 Verna. The 2026 Hyundai Verna is priced from Rs 10.99 lakh to Rs 18.26 lakh.

Hyundai Creta Electric off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 85,000

All variants of the Hyundai Creta Electric are on sale in July 2026 with benefits amounting to Rs 85,000, which includes cash and upgrade discounts of Rs 15,000 each. Then there’s scrappage benefits of Rs 35,000 or an exchange offer of Rs 15,000, plus a corporate discount of Rs 20,000. The Hyundai Creta Electric range is priced between Rs 18.03 lakh and Rs 24.40 lakh.

Hyundai Alcazar off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 75,000

The petrol variants of the Hyundai Alcazar are being offered with cash and upgrade discounts worth Rs 50,000. Furthermore, customers can avail either a scrappage offer of Rs 25,000 or an exchange bonus of Rs 20,000. Meanwhile, diesel variants of the Alcazar get benefits up to Rs 45,000. This accounts for a cash discount of Rs 10,000 and an upgrade bonus of Rs 15,000, along with an exchange offer of Rs 15,000 or a scrappage discount of Rs 20,000. The Hyundai Alcazar is priced from Rs 14.51 lakh and Rs 21.10 lakh.

Hyundai Grand i10 Nios off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 70,000

All petrol trims except the base Era of the Hyundai Grand i10 Nios are available with benefits of up to Rs 70,000. This comes in the form of a cash discount worth Rs 30,000, an upgrade offer of Rs 15,000, corporate benefits of up to Rs 5,000, and an exchange bonus of Rs 15,000 or a scrappage discount of Rs 20,000.

For the base Era petrol variants of the Grand i10 Nios, benefits amount to up to Rs 25,000 – including a cash discount of Rs 10,000, a scrappage deal worth Rs 10,000 or an exchange offer worth Rs 5,000, and a corporate discount of up to Rs 5,000. CNG variants are being offered with benefits of up to Rs 65,000. This amount includes a corporate discount of up to Rs 5,000, an upgrade bonus of Rs 15,000, a scrappage benefit of Rs 20,000 or an exchange deal worth Rs 15,000, and a cash discount of Rs 25,000. The Hyundai Grand i10 Nios range costs between Rs 5.60 lakh and Rs 8.04 lakh.

Hyundai Exter off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 45,000

The S petrol MT and AMT variants of the MY25 Hyundai Exter is being offered with benefits worth up to Rs 45,000. The deal takes into account a cash discount of Rs 25,000 and a scrappage offer of Rs 15,000 or an exchange deal of Rs 10,000. These are the same benefits offered with the CNG variants as well.

The SX and SX (O) petrol MT and AMT variants come with benefits worth up to Rs 35,000, getting a cash discount of Rs 15,000, an exchange offer worth Rs 10,000 or a scrappage discount worth Rs 15,000. All are available with a corporate discount of up to Rs 5,000. The MY25 Exter petrol and CNG EX variants as well as the petrol EX (O) variants are being offered with cumulative discounts of Rs 10,000. This comes in the form of a scrappage deal worth Rs 5,000 and a corporate discount worth Rs 5,000.

Every variant of the MY26 Hyundai Exter except the base HX2 petrol and CNG are available this month with benefits worth up to Rs 40,000. This is broken down into a cash discount of Rs 20,000, a scrappage deal worth Rs 15,000 or an exchange offer worth Rs 10,000, and a corporate discount of Rs 5,000. Meanwhile, the aforementioned base variants of the MY26 Exter are only available with a scrappage and corporate offers amounting to Rs 10,000. The 2026 Hyundai Exter range is priced between Rs 5.81 lakh and Rs 9.61 lakh.

Hyundai i20 off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 45,000

Almost all variants of the Hyundai i20 (including the N Line) are available with benefits of up to Rs 45,000 this July. This includes a cash discount of Rs 20,000, an exchange offer of Rs 15,000 or a scrappage deal worth Rs 20,000, and a corporate discount of up to Rs 5,000. Customers opting the base-spec Era MT variant can avail benefits of up to Rs 25,000 – including a scrappage offer worth Rs 20,000 or an exchange deal worth Rs 15,000, and a corporate discount of up to Rs 5,000. The price of the Hyundai i20 range between Rs 6.00 lakh and Rs 10.39 lakh.

Hyundai Aura off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 30,000

The S, SX and Corporate CNG variants of the Hyundai Aura are available with benefits such as a cash discount of Rs 20,000, a scrappage deal worth Rs 5,000, and a corporate discount of Rs 5,000. Meanwhile the petrol-only variants of the Aura get benefits worth up to Rs 20,000, which includes a cash discount of Rs 10,000, a scrappage deal worth Rs 5,000 and a corporate discount of Rs 5,000. The Hyundai Aura line-up is priced from Rs 6.00 lakh 8.60 lakh.

Hyundai Venue offers in July 2026

Benefits up to Rs 5,000

The only benefit offered to customers of the Hyundai Venue in July 2026 is a scrappage deal worth Rs 5,000. The price of the Hyundai Venue range between Rs 8.00 lakh and Rs 15.83 lakh for the standard variants, and from Rs 10.66 lakh to Rs 15.67 lakh for the N Line variants.

All prices are ex-showroom, India.
